Implicit rate or IBR: which rate does IFRS 16 require?

IFRS 16.26 gives a strict order of preference: a lessee discounts the lease payments using the interest rate implicit in the lease, and only where that rate cannot be readily determined does it fall back to the lessee's incremental borrowing rate (IBR). The two are not interchangeable options; the IBR is a fallback, and the file should show the entity first tried to identify the implicit rate.

The interest rate implicit in the lease is defined in Appendix A as the rate that makes the present value of the lease payments and the unguaranteed residual value equal to the fair value of the underlying asset plus the lessor's initial direct costs (IFRS 16, Appendix A). The problem for the lessee is structural: two of those inputs — the unguaranteed residual value and the lessor's initial direct costs — sit inside the lessor's model and are almost never disclosed. That is why the implicit rate is "not readily determinable" for the vast majority of property and equipment leases, and why the IBR does most of the work in practice (IFRS 16.26).

The IBR is also defined in Appendix A as the rate a lessee would have to pay to borrow, over a similar term and with a similar security, the funds necessary to obtain an asset of a similar value to the right-of-use asset in a similar economic environment (IFRS 16, Appendix A). Four attributes are load-bearing here: similar term, similar security, similar amount and similar economic environment (which captures currency and jurisdiction). The IFRS Interpretations Committee confirmed in its September 2019 agenda decision that the IBR is not simply the entity's general cost of borrowing; it must reflect those lease-specific features, and it should approximate the rate implicit in a comparable secured borrowing.

Audit trail point: retain evidence that you attempted to determine the implicit rate before defaulting to the IBR (for example, correspondence asking the lessor, or a note explaining why the residual value was unknown). This is a routine ISA 500 request and costs nothing to prepare contemporaneously (IFRS 16.26).

How do you build an IBR in practice?

The most defensible method is a build-up approach: start with a term-matched risk-free rate, add an entity-specific credit spread, then adjust for the security and economic environment of the specific asset (IFRS 16, Appendix A). Each component is separately evidenced, which is exactly what an auditor tests under ISA 540. A single blended "group borrowing rate" fails because it ignores the similar-term and similar-security conditions in the definition.

The three components are as follows. The risk-free rate is a government bond (gilt, Bund, Treasury) yield whose maturity matches the lease term, read off the relevant yield curve at the commencement date. The credit spread reflects the lessee's own credit risk, derived from the entity's traded bonds, its bank margins over SONIA/SOFR, or a comparable-company or credit-rating spread matrix where the entity has no public debt. The security/asset adjustment reflects that a lease is effectively a secured borrowing against the underlying asset, which usually reduces the spread a lender would demand relative to unsecured debt (IFRS 16, Appendix A).

The worked build-up below is for a seven-year property lease taken out by a mid-cap manufacturer with a BB-equivalent credit profile, denominated in sterling. All inputs are dated to the commencement date and sourced to a printout retained on file.

ComponentRateSource / rationale
7-year risk-free rate (gilt yield)4.00%UK 7-year gilt curve at commencement date
Entity credit spread (BB profile)+1.50%Observed margin on the group's own bank debt
Security / asset adjustment−0.50%Lease is secured on the property; lower than unsecured spread
Incremental borrowing rate5.00%Sum of components, rounded to nearest 0.25%

Two disciplines make this survive review. First, build a small rate curve rather than a single number, so that a 3-year lease, a 7-year lease and a 10-year lease pick up different risk-free legs; using one rate across all tenors is a classic ISA 540 finding. Second, refresh the inputs for new leases at each commencement date, but do not re-derive the rate for existing leases — the commencement-date rate is locked in until a reassessment event occurs (IFRS 16.40-45).

Worked example: discounting a lease liability at the IBR

Take the 5.00% IBR built above and apply it to the lease. The manufacturer pays £700,000 annually in arrears for seven years, with no purchase option and no initial direct costs or incentives. The lease liability at commencement is the present value of those seven payments discounted at 5.00% (IFRS 16.26).

ItemAmount
Annual payment£700,000
Term7 years, in arrears
Discount rate (IBR)5.00%
Annuity factor (7 yrs @ 5%)5.7864
Lease liability at commencement£4,050,480
Right-of-use asset (= liability, no adjustments)£4,050,480

The initial recognition journal records the right-of-use asset and the lease liability at that present value (IFRS 16.22-26):

AccountDebitCredit
Right-of-use asset£4,050,480
Lease liability£4,050,480

To see why the rate matters so much, hold the £700,000 payment and 7-year term constant and flex only the discount rate. A one-percentage-point move swings the opening liability — and therefore the right-of-use asset and future depreciation and interest — by roughly £150,000, about 3.7% of the balance (illustrative, derived from the annuity factors below).

IBRAnnuity factorLease liabilityDifference vs 5%
4.00%6.0021£4,201,470+£150,990
5.00%5.7864£4,050,480
6.00%5.5824£3,907,680−£142,800

When must the discount rate be reassessed?

The discount rate is fixed at commencement and only changes when IFRS 16.40-45 requires a remeasurement using a revised rate. It is essential to separate the events that trigger a new rate from those that keep the original rate, because auditors frequently find entities applying the wrong one.

A lessee remeasures the liability using a revised discount rate in the following cases: a change in the lease term, or a change in the assessment of whether a purchase option will be exercised (IFRS 16.40(a) and 16.41); and a change in future lease payments resulting from a change in a floating interest rate, using a rate that reflects the change in the interest rate (IFRS 16.42(b)). For a lease modification that is not accounted for as a separate lease, the lessee discounts the revised payments using a revised rate determined at the effective date of the modification (IFRS 16.45).

By contrast, the lessee keeps the original discount rate where the change is only in the amount of payments driven by an index or a rate (for example a CPI uplift or a market-rent review) — here IFRS 16.43 requires the unchanged original rate. General movements in market interest rates after commencement never, on their own, change the rate applied to an existing liability.

The example below shows a term extension. At the start of year 4, the manufacturer extends the seven-year lease by three years (now becoming reasonably certain to stay), and its refreshed IBR at that date is 6.00% given a higher gilt curve. The carrying amount of the liability just before remeasurement is £2,551,320 (the amortised balance after three payments at 5%). The revised liability is the present value of the remaining seven annual payments of £700,000 discounted at the revised 6.00% rate (IFRS 16.40-41).

StepAmount
Liability carrying amount before remeasurement£2,551,320
Remaining payments after extension7 × £700,000
Revised discount rate6.00%
Annuity factor (7 yrs @ 6%)5.5824
Revised lease liability£3,907,680
Increase in liability (and ROU asset)£1,356,360

The remeasurement is recognised as an adjustment to the right-of-use asset, not in profit or loss (IFRS 16.39-40):

AccountDebitCredit
Right-of-use asset£1,356,360
Lease liability£1,356,360

Had this instead been a pure CPI uplift to the payments with no term change, the entity would have discounted the revised payments at the original 5.00% rate, and the adjustment would have been far smaller (IFRS 16.43). Choosing the correct rule is the whole point of the reassessment analysis.

Can one IBR cover a portfolio of leases?

Yes. IFRS 16.B1 lets a lessee apply the standard to a portfolio of leases with similar characteristics, provided it reasonably expects the effect on the financial statements will not differ materially from applying the standard to each lease individually. For discount rates this is a practical lifeline: a retailer with 400 near-identical store leases does not need 400 separate build-ups.

The condition is homogeneity, not convenience. A defensible portfolio groups leases that share the attributes the IBR definition cares about — currency, remaining term band, asset class and security profile — and applies one build-up rate to each group (IFRS 16.B1, read with Appendix A). A five-year GBP store lease and a fifteen-year EUR distribution-centre lease cannot sit in the same bucket, because their risk-free legs, credit spreads and security profiles all differ. Grouping should be documented with the materiality assessment that supports it, because IFRS 16.B1 is conditioned on that "not materially different" expectation.

Practical tip: a term-banded rate matrix (for example 1-3, 4-6, 7-10 and 10+ years, split by currency) usually satisfies both IFRS 16.B1 and the similar-term requirement in one document, and gives the auditor a single schedule to test (IFRS 16.B1).

What do auditors challenge on the discount rate?

The discount rate is an accounting estimate, so ISA 540 (Auditing Accounting Estimates and Related Disclosures) governs the audit approach: the auditor tests the method, the assumptions and the data, and probes for management bias. The three findings below are the ones that recur, each mapped to the standard that drives the challenge.

Red flag 1: rate below observed cost of debt (ISA 540)

The most common challenge is an IBR that sits below the entity's own observable borrowing cost. If the group pays SONIA + 2.5% on its revolving facility but discounts leases at 3.5%, ISA 540 requires the auditor to understand why. There can be a valid answer — the facility carries commitment and fronting fees, or the lease is better secured than the unsecured RCF — but it must be documented and quantified, not asserted. An unexplained gap between the IBR and the observed cost of debt is treated as a potential indicator of management bias under ISA 540.

Red flag 2: undocumented inputs (ISA 500)

ISA 500 (Audit Evidence) requires sufficient appropriate evidence for each input. A build-up that states "risk-free 4.0% + spread 1.5%" with no source, no date and no printout of the yield curve fails the relevance-and-reliability test in ISA 500. The fix is contemporaneous: retain the dated gilt-curve extract, the bond or margin evidence for the spread, and a short memo explaining the security adjustment. Reconstructing this a year later, at audit, is exactly the weak, internally generated evidence ISA 500 warns against.

Red flag 3: unchecked specialist spread (ISA 620)

Larger groups often engage a treasury or valuation specialist to derive credit spreads or a full rate matrix. Where management uses such an expert, ISA 500 (para 8) requires the auditor to evaluate that expert's work, and where the auditor engages its own specialist, ISA 620 (Using the Work of an Auditor's Expert) applies. Either way, the specialist's competence, capabilities and objectivity, and the appropriateness of their assumptions, must be assessed — a spread cannot be accepted simply because "the model produced it." Black-box outputs with no scope, no assumptions and no reconciliation to observable market data are a standing ISA 620 finding.

Case study: Tesco's disclosed lease discount rate

Company. Tesco PLC, the UK's largest grocer, adopted IFRS 16 for its 2019/20 financial year and carries a very large property lease portfolio (stores, distribution centres and equipment), so its discount rate is material to the balance sheet.

Disclosed figure. Analysis of Tesco's IFRS 16 disclosures reports a weighted-average lease capitalisation discount rate of 5.8%. Tesco's own transition commentary explains that, because the rate implicit in its leases is generally not readily determinable, it discounts using lease-specific incremental borrowing rates built from internal and external inputs, with the 5.8% figure being the portfolio weighted average across all leases (IFRS 16.26; IFRS 16.B1).

Why it reads high. A 5.8% average for an investment-grade retailer looks elevated against gilt yields at the time, which is exactly the ISA 540 conversation in reverse: the weighting is dominated by very long-dated property leases, where the term-matched risk-free leg and the illiquidity of long tenors both push the rate up. That is consistent with a proper term-banded build-up rather than a single short-dated borrowing rate (IFRS 16, Appendix A).

Takeaway. The discount rate is lease-specific and portfolio-weighted, not a single blended cost of debt. A high weighted average is not automatically a red flag — it can be the honest output of long-dated, term-matched build-ups — but it is precisely the number an auditor probes under ISA 540, so the supporting rate matrix has to exist.

Figure sourced from published third-party analysis of Tesco's IFRS 16 disclosures (The Footnotes Analyst). Cited for illustration; consult Tesco's Annual Report for the primary disclosure.

Frequently asked questions

Must a lessee use the implicit rate or the IBR?

The implicit rate first, if readily determinable; otherwise the IBR (IFRS 16.26). Because the implicit rate depends on the lessor's unguaranteed residual value and initial direct costs, which the lessee rarely knows, the IBR is used for most leases.

How do I build an IBR without a bank quote?

Use a build-up: a term-matched risk-free rate, plus an entity credit spread from your bond yields, bank margins or a rating-based spread matrix, plus or minus an adjustment for the asset's security (IFRS 16, Appendix A). For example, 4.0% + 1.5% − 0.5% = 5.0%.

When must the discount rate be reassessed?

On a change in lease term, a purchase-option reassessment, a floating-rate change, or a modification that is not a separate lease (IFRS 16.40-45). A pure index or rate uplift to the payments keeps the original rate (IFRS 16.43).

Can I apply one IBR to a portfolio?

Yes, under IFRS 16.B1, if the leases share similar characteristics (currency, term band, asset class, security) and you reasonably expect the result not to differ materially from a lease-by-lease approach. Document the grouping and the materiality assessment.

Should the IBR include inflation?

The IBR is a nominal rate, so it already embeds expected inflation. If lease payments are index-linked, capture the uplift in the payment amounts (and remeasure per IFRS 16.42-43); do not add a separate inflation loading to the discount rate as well.

Why do auditors push back on the discount rate?

Because it is an estimate under ISA 540 with a large balance-sheet effect. They test the method, inputs and data (ISA 500), compare the IBR to your observed cost of debt, and scrutinise any specialist-derived spread (ISA 620).
